SCHOOL SERVICE EMPLOYEES, founded in 1979, is a micro nonprofit that reported $86K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Expenses of $80K left a modest 7% surplus.

Mission

TO HOLD TITLE TO PROPERTY AND EQUIPMENT OCCUPIED AND USED BY THE BUILDING ASSOCIATION OWNER, SERVICE EMPLOYEES INTERNATIONAL UNION LOCAL 284.
